Quinte Health Care (QHC), located in south/central Ontario, is an integrated system of hospitals working with our partners to provide exceptional care. Our four hospitals: Belleville General Hospital, Trenton Memorial Hospital, Prince Edward County Memorial Hospital and North Hastings Hospital, offer high-quality, comprehensive health services to nearly 200,000 people throughout the region.With fantastic restaurants, a thriving arts and culture scene, and more than 40 wineries, the Quinte region is an excellent place to live. Required
  • Must be a graduate of an approved school for Laboratory Technologists.
  • Must have current registration with the College of Medical Laboratory Technologists of Ontario or equivalent province registration. Must obtain CMLTO to work in Ontario.
  • Recent MLT experience (within 3 years) in the Department of Laboratory Medicine OR a recent/prospective MLT Graduate
  • Ability to communicate and work closely with other hospital staff and patients.
  • Ability to perform teaching functions to students when required.
  • Must be able to work shifts, weekends and stat holidays.
  • Validation of technical skills and ability through successful completion of a competency test.
  • An updated resume and any relevant certificates.
Duties
  • Performs a variety of laboratory procedures, many of which are complex, involve a number of steps and techniques, and require use of professional judgment.
  • Responsible for complete operation of assigned duties, including productivity, quality and reporting of results.
  • Professional application of principles, theories, and techniques of medical laboratory technology to be used to produce reliable test results which in turn are used in the diagnosis and treatment of disease.
  • Previous experience with Mass Spectrometry system, Vitek and automated blood culture theories and techniques.
